Structured 30 / 60 / 90-day workflow

A concrete cadence for your research team — from IRB and BAA setup through shadow-read validation and outcome reporting. All phases run as non-clinical QI/research; no AI output is used for patient care.

Days 0–30

Stand-up & onboarding

Governance, access, baseline metrics

  • Execute BAA + Data Use Agreement
  • Site PI submits Pilot Kit protocol to local IRB
  • Provision org tenant, invite 2–5 users, enable 2FA
  • Capture baseline: avg. read turnaround, weekly echo volume, after-hours backlog
  • Train 1 sonographer + 1 cardiologist on de-identified upload flow
Deliverable: Signed agreements, IRB acknowledgement, baseline metrics worksheet
Days 31–60

Shadow-read & calibration

Parallel reads, no clinical reliance

  • Upload ≥ 50 de-identified studies/week
  • Cardiologist issues normal read; logs AI preliminary impression separately
  • Track concordance, false-positive, and false-negative rates by view
  • Weekly 30-min review call with EchoReview clinical team
  • Log all UX friction in shared issue tracker
Deliverable: Concordance report (n ≥ 200 studies), UX punch-list, mid-pilot readout
Days 61–90

Outcomes & decision

Evidence package, go / no-go

  • Measure simulated turnaround impact vs. baseline
  • Survey clinician trust + workflow fit (validated NASA-TLX subset)
  • Draft co-authored QI abstract (ASE / ACC submission-ready)
  • Site PI + EchoReview review safety log, audit trail, addendums
  • Decision: extend, expand to second site, or close-out
Deliverable: Final pilot report, abstract draft, renewal or close-out memo

Success criteria the research team agrees to up front

  • ≥ 200 de-identified studies uploaded across the pilot
  • AI preliminary impression returned in < 90 seconds (median)
  • ≥ 80% concordance with cardiologist read on normal vs. abnormal triage
  • Zero PHI incidents; 100% of uploads pass de-identification check
  • Cardiologist sign-off completed on 100% of reviewed studies
  • Net Promoter Score ≥ +20 from clinician users at day 90
